1. You take a loan of KSh 400,000 to help buy a car worth KSh 700,000. 2. You faithfully pay KSh 30,000 every month. After some time you have paid KSh 300,000. 3. Unfortunately, you lose your job and miss one month’s payment. 4. The microfinance repossesses your car and threatens to auction it. 5. You plead with them. They tell you to pay KSh 150,000 to restructure the loan. You borrow from a shylock and pay. 6. They restructure the loan. It is extended to 3 years. You now pay KSh 25,000 per month. 7. You resume payments. You manage to pay for another year. Then things get tough again. 8. By this time you have paid KSh 700,000 in total. Yet you still owe KSh 600,000. 9. They repossess your car again. They value it at KSh 250,000 and sell it. 10. You are left with a balance of KSh 350,000. Interest keeps accumulating. 11. You take other loans to clear the KSh 350,000. 12. In the end, the KSh 400,000 loan costs you almost KSh 3,000,000. You lose the car. You lose your peace of mind. Machoos.
